By combining these two revolutionary technologies, the new partnership aims to deliver a gear system that surpasses all expectations in terms of mechanical efficiency, power transmission, and durability.The Worm technology, known for its unique helical screw design, has been widely used in various industries for decades. Its ability to provide high gear ratios and transmit power smoothly makes it a preferred choice for applications requiring precision motion control, such as robotics, packaging, and conveyor systems.On the other hand, Bevel Gear, which features interlocking, cone-shaped gears, is sought after for its ability to transmit power at different angles. This technology has found widespread use in automotive differentials, printing presses, and industrial machinery where the torque must be efficiently transferred between intersecting shafts.
